Caltech Lifts are a family run lift and stairlift engineering business operating from its head office in Dundee and covering all of Scotland. We are now in our 45th year of business and due to continued success and expansion we are currently recruiting for several positions. We are a forward thinking, dynamic and an exciting company to work for. Our company is founded on the principles of honesty, dependability, high standards and teamwork. We put our clients' needs first and we strive to be the best in the industry. We believe our team is the key to our success, and we are committed to creating a great company with great people.

The Role:

We are seeking one full-time Experienced Lift Installation Engineer to join our team. The successful candidates will be responsible for installing passenger lifts, disabled access lifts, and goods lifts. They will also be required to complete lift modernisation work and at times carrying out heavy repairs to lifts within our service portfolio. The successful candidates will work on both building sites and within existing live buildings. This role may even suit an experienced lift maintenance engineer who wishes to change to installations and come off on call rota.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Installing a range of passenger lifts, disabled access lifts, and goods lifts in client's buildings.
  • Completing lift modernisation work to bring lifts up to current standards.
  • Carrying out heavy lift repairs as and when required.
  • Working with the office team to schedule workloads and provide excellent customer service.
  • Maintaining accurate records of all work carried out and materials used.

Skills and Experience:

  • Proven experience in the installation of electric traction and hydraulic lifts.
  • NVQ 3 / SVQ 3 in Lift Engineering or equivalent.
  • A strong understanding of mechanical and electrical engineering principles.
  • The ability to work under pressure and to tight deadlines.
  • Strong problem-solving skills, with the ability to identify issues quickly and develop effective solutions.
  • Strong customer service skills, with the ability to build rapport with clients.
  • A full, clean driving license.
  • The ability to work independently and as part of a team.
